Offset
The time difference between Stockholm and Tel Aviv is 1 hour.
Stockholm (CEST) is behind Tel Aviv (IDT).
CEST: UTC+2
IDT: UTC+3
Both zones are currently observing daylight saving time.
When to schedule
Business-hours overlap: 9 AM–4 PM in Stockholm (10 AM–5 PM in Tel Aviv).
Both teams are in working hours during this window on weekdays.
Suggested time: 12:00 PM Stockholm (1:00 PM Tel Aviv).
This window may shift by an hour during daylight saving time.
Note: the working week in Israel runs Sunday–Thursday; Friday–Saturday is the weekend, so overlap on those days is limited.

Daylight saving time
Both Stockholm and Tel Aviv observe daylight saving time and transition on the same date.
Next transition: Sunday, October 25, 2026 (fall back).
Because they transition simultaneously, the offset between these zones remains constant year-round.
